Speculation around chancellor Rachel Reeves’s UK Budget has presented Scotland’s finance secretary Shona Robison with a big question: will she put up the income tax that she controls?
The BBC’s Phil Sim and Paris Gourtsoyannis talk us through how the budgets, and the Holyrood election, are looming over nervous politicians.
Scotcast is the BBC’s Scottish news podcast, with Martin Geissler, Laura Miller and Natalie Higgins.
